The strict answer is 'No'...there is no need to remove Norton as it and WSA will play well together (mainly because WSA is designed to work with/complement almost all the other mainline security apps out there...and it does).
 
As to whether you should remove Norton...well, that is another question and in my humble opinion only you can make that choice.  Running both Norton & WSA will impact you system and whilst both will do the job well for you it is my opnion (but then again I would say so) that you only therefore need WSA.
 
In all fairness, Norton does cover some elements of security that WSA does not, i.e.e, anti spam, etc., but if those are not important to you then then is no need to keep Norton...as WSA will protect you very well on its own.
